ThinkMarkets Overview for Argentina
ThinkMarkets is a globally recognised forex and CFD broker founded in 2010 and headquartered in the UK. With a strong Trustpilot score and a 4.1/5 rating from our internal review, it has grown into one of the most popular choices for Argentine retail traders looking for tight spreads, flexible platforms and low entry requirements. The broker offers trading on more than 4,000 instruments, including forex, indices, commodities and cryptocurrencies, all from a minimum deposit of just $10.
For Argentine traders, ThinkMarkets is particularly relevant because it supports flexible funding via USDT, Skrill and Bank Transfer. The broker also offers high leverage up to 500:1, which can be attractive given the local volatility in currency markets. While it is not regulated by Argentina’s CNV, its FCA and ASIC licenses provide a solid level of safety. In short, ThinkMarkets combines institutional-grade infrastructure with retail-friendly account settings, making it a legitimate candidate for both beginners and experienced traders in Argentina.

Islamic Account — Argentina Muslim Traders
ThinkMarkets offers a genuine Islamic account for Argentine Muslim traders who adhere to Sharia principles. This swap-free account eliminates all interest-based rollover credits or debits on overnight positions. While this is a positive, the broker may apply a small administrative fee on positions held for more than a few days, which is normal in the industry. To request the Islamic account, you first open a Standard or ECN account, then contact customer support to activate swap-free trading. The broker will approve most requests quickly. Argentine traders should verify the exact terms in the user agreement, as certain products like cryptocurrency CFDs may not be available on the Islamic account.

Common Mistakes Argentina Traders Make with ThinkMarkets
- Mistake: Using maximum 500x leverage on high-volatility pairs like USD/ARS or BTC/USD without a stop-loss can wipe out an entire small account in minutes.
- Mistake: Depositing via international bank transfer without checking intermediary bank fees, as Argentine banks often deduct USD or ARS equivalent and delay funding for days.
- Mistake: Assuming that opening under the Seychelles-FSA entity carries the same financial safety as the UK FCA entity, which is not true in the case of larger losses.

Final Verdict — Is ThinkMarkets Worth It for Argentina Traders?
4.1/5
★★★★★
ThinkMarkets is a recommended broker for Argentine traders who value tight spreads, low minimum deposits and strong international regulation. It handles local payment needs well with Skrill and USDT, and its huge range of platforms makes it suitable for both beginners and professionals. The lack of a direct CNV license and the risk of being placed with the Seychelles entity are the main concerns, so Argentine traders should carefully verify which entity they open an account with. For active traders and scalpers, the ECN account combined with cTrader or MT5 is a top-tier combination. ThinkMarkets is best suited to Argentine retail traders who want a flexible, low-cost broker and are comfortable operating under international rather than local supervision.
